Default Help Solving This Problem W/ 1998z-210

Ok, Recently Encountered A Problem With All These Components Simulanteously:

Radio Stopped Working,
Radio Power Antenna,
6 Cd Remote Disk Changer,
Power Hatch For Engine Compartment,

All Failed At Same Time.

Not Getting Power To All Three.....

Therefore I Removed The Radio And Switch Panel To Look For Fuse Locations. All Fuses Checked Good But Replaced Due To Age. 5 Yrs +.

Still No Power.
Looked Near Battery, In-line Fuse Checked Good And Also Replaced.

Good Battery, And Above Items Will Not Work With Or Without Engine Started.

Hint: All Of This Happened After I Blew A Power Steering Line In Engine Compartment. Power Steering Fluid Went All Over Engine Area When Line Blew. Maybe This Has Something To Due With The Power Hatch Shorting Out Because There Is Two Connections Back There. This Is Easy To Repair......

But I Do Not Understand Why The Radio, Power Antenna, Cd Changer Have All Lost Power......

Any Thoughts- Thanks, Frank

    Default Re: Help Solving This Problem W/ 1998z-210

    Hmmm, the only thing all of those should have in common is the ground to the main ground bus. In my '98 Talari its located behind the starboard battery. There should be a 10 gauge wire running from it to one of your batteries. Then it will have a number of grounds shooting off to various locations. I'd check there. A good way to test is to run a temp ground straight from the battery (-) to the bus and see if it helps.

    The other possibility is that someone jumped your stereo off of the hatch (+), Mariah's do a lot of daisy chaining with their positives, so if you get a bad connection or corrosion it takes out everything 'downstream'. I's really track the (+) to each of those items in the dash, and if it looks like ther aren't daisy chained then its most likely ground related.

    Default Re: Help Solving This Problem W/ 1998z-210

    I had exhaust hose leak that caused water all over the engine and in the bildge. Same type thing happened middle of last year.

    Bottom line... stereo and gages malfunctioned. Once I corrected the water issue everything started working correctly. Sounds like a short from the steering problem fluid.
